We are looking for an experienced Ab Initio ETL Developer with strong expertise in data engineering, ETL development, and performance optimization. The ideal candidate should have hands-on experience with Ab Initio tools, Python-based data processing, and working with large-scale datasets in an enterprise environment, preferably within financial services.

Requirements

  • Minimum 6 years of experience in Ab Initio development
  • Strong expertise in ETL design and development using Ab Initio tools
  • Hands-on experience with Python for data engineering tasks
  • Experience working with Oracle or other relational databases
  • Proven expertise in performance tuning and optimization
  • Strong understanding of data modeling concepts
  • Experience in financial services domain (mandatory)
  • Exposure to Agile/Scrum methodologies
  • Basic awareness or working knowledge of AI tools and technologies

Responsibilities

  • Design, develop, and maintain ETL workflows using Ab Initio (GDE, Co-Operating System, and EME)
  • Develop and implement conductors, vectors, and metaprogramming techniques
  • Work on PDL, resource pool management, and dynamic lookups
  • Build scalable data pipelines using Python for data processing and automation
  • Perform data modeling, database design, and performance tuning
  • Work extensively with large datasets in Oracle or other relational databases
  • Optimize Ab Initio graphs for performance and efficiency
  • Conduct code reviews, enforce best practices, and ensure high-quality deliverables
  • Collaborate with business stakeholders to understand and translate data requirements
  • Troubleshoot production issues and implement long-term solutions
  • Provide technical leadership and mentorship to junior developers
  • Ensure adherence to data governance, security, and compliance standards
